The best training treats for husky puppies are small, soft, and palatable. Start by introducing the treats during basic obedience training, such as teaching your puppy to sit, stay, and come. Hold a treat in front of your puppy’s nose to lure them into the desired position. As soon as they perform the action, say the command clearly and give them the treat immediately. Repeat this process consistently, rewarding every correct behavior. Gradually, reduce the frequency of treats, replacing them with verbal praise and petting. It’s essential to choose healthy treats that are low in calories and free from artificial additives. Consider using small pieces of cooked chicken, cheese, or commercially available puppy training treats. Always monitor your puppy’s weight and adjust the treat portions accordingly to prevent overfeeding. Also, remember to factor in the treats into their daily food intake. To maximize the effectiveness of training treats for husky puppies, timing is crucial. Deliver the treat within a second or two of the desired behavior. This helps the puppy associate the action with the reward. Keep training sessions short and frequent, as puppies have short attention spans. Avoid using treats to bribe your puppy; instead, use them to reward desired behavior after it occurs. Be consistent with your commands and expectations. If your puppy is not responding to a particular treat, try a different flavor or texture. Some puppies prefer soft, chewy treats, while others prefer crunchy ones. Remember that training should be fun for both you and your puppy. If you’re feeling frustrated, take a break and come back to it later.
